Molten Raspberry Chocolate Cupcakes with an Ooey Gooey Center

Molten Raspberry Chocolate Cupcakes – Ooey Gooey Center

Deliciously rich chocolate cupcakes with a molten raspberry center, perfect for dessert lovers.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up raspberry puree

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a muffin tin.
  2. In a bowl, mix flour, cocoa powder,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
  3. Add melted butter, eggs, and vanilla, stirring until combined.
  4. Fold in raspberry puree gently.
  5. Pour the batter into the muffin tin, filling each cup about 3/4 full.
  6.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until the edges are set but the center remains soft.
  7. Let cool for a few minutes before removing from the tin.

Notes

  • Serve warm for the best ooey gooey experience.
  • You can substitute the raspberry puree with other fruit purees if desired.
